    All 4 of my wheels are bent, FML. I was looking on ebay for GXP stockers and came across some MSR 045 18x8 with a +35 offset. I plan on running the stock front size of 255/45R18, we have Goodyear Eagle F1 supercars on it now and like them so I figured we could run those on all 4 corners. I searched and found that size works on stock x8s on all 4 corners and that 245/45R18s work with the wheel size/offest I am looking at but I wondered if I could run 255/45R18 still with out rubbing, if I have to roll the fenders I will but I dont want to have to hack up the wheel wells on the womans car.
